People also ask
How many RotorWay Scorpion are there?
1 RotorWay Scorpion are on the worldwide civil registry. This counts registered airframes, not total production.
How fast is the RotorWay Scorpion?
The RotorWay Scorpion cruises at around 56 knots.
What is the RotorWay Scorpion's maximum take-off weight?
The RotorWay Scorpion has a maximum take-off weight of 300 kg.
How many seats does the RotorWay Scorpion have?
The RotorWay Scorpion is typically configured for up to 2 occupants.
What is the ICAO type designator for the RotorWay Scorpion?
The RotorWay Scorpion uses ICAO type designator SCOR.
